Will a keratin treatment straighten curly hair?

When people think of keratin treatments they tend to confuse them with a chemical straightening. Chemical straightening is permanent and straightens everything. The great thing about keratin treatments is that it’s temporary and doesn’t have to straighten your curls; although it can if that’s the result you desire.31 oct.

Can keratin make your hair fall out?

Hair loss is common among women who get keratin treatments. The process itself traumatizes the hair follicle, weakening it. This causes your hair to fall out easier, so you may notice more strands falling even when you’re just running your hand through your hair.

Will keratin damage my curls?

Curls are abused and straightened or otherwise manipulated, this is the norm. Keratin smoothing and other straightening “treatments” cause Permanent damage. The road to beautiful Frizz free curls is not paved with flat iron heat damage and formaldehyde releasing “treatments”.

Does keratin Treatment damage natural curls?

One concern for Keratin treatments on curly hair is doing it incorrectly, which can lead to irreversible heat damage and a change in natural curl pattern.
